The Public Establishment for Industrial Estates (Madayn) and the Oman-Indian Fertilizer Company (OMIFCO) signed an agreement to establish the OMIFCO Center for Innovation and Entrepreneurship in Sur Industrial City.
This agreement stems from the plans of Sur Industrial City to support innovation and entrepreneurship in the Sultanate of Oman in general, and the Governorate of South A’Sharqiyah in particular, by providing an incubator environment for their projects. The agreement aims to enhance the role of entrepreneurship and innovation and embrace emerging companies in various sectors. The center will work as a pioneering environment to provide packages of services to entrepreneurs, which include shared work spaces, private offices, consulting services, training programs and seminars, and technical support, which will enhance the culture of entrepreneurship in the governorate and provide owners with ideas and projects for the labour market.
The center is expected to become operational within 24 months.
The agreement was signed by Eng. Nasser Hamoud Al Mabsali, Director General of Sur Industrial City, and Khalid Sulaiman Al Farsi, General Manager of Supply Chain at OMIFCO.
